Product Description
The NICHOLSON File Handle: Contoured is a threaded-insert handle made of plastic, with a screw-on design and a 3 3/4 in overall length, fitting files of 4 in to 6 in length. It includes a 4 in knife and is contoured for grip.

How to install the NICHOLSON T21502 file handle?
To install the NICHOLSON T21502 file handle, screw the handle onto the file's tang by turning it clockwise until snug. The plastic contoured grip provides a non-slip hold. Avoid over-tightening to prevent cracking. Always wear gloves when handling sharp files.
